Mason Mount: Being dropped for Thomas Tuchel’s first Chelsea FC game lit a ‘fire’ in me

Chelsea star Mason Mount has lavished praise on new manager Thomas Tuchel, praising his man-management skills after initially dropping him.

Mount has, arguably, been Chelsea's best player this season, under both Frank Lampard and Tuchel. But the German dropped Mount for his first game in charge.

The midfielder, who is set to start tonight for England, says the decision lit a "fire" underneath him, and has started all but one game since.

"I've had that experience before," he told reporters of being dropped. "I was on loan at Vitesse Arnhem when I was 18, 19. That first couple of months I didn't play hardly at all.

"I had that motivation and that fire to want to get into the team. The first game with the manager coming in, he went for a more experienced team.

"I understood that and wanted to get back into the team, so that motivation and that fire that I have inside me came out.

"I really tried to push to get back into the team. It's been brilliant.

“We are working very hard. We've had tough games in this last period but we have come through it.

"It's exciting stuff, we continue to work hard. It's been a great start."
